Daily Pool Maintenance Tasks
While not all pool maintenance needs to be done every day, a few simple actions can significantly prolong the life of your pool and reduce the need for more intensive cleaning later.
1. Skimming the Surface
Leaves, insects, and other floating debris should be removed daily to prevent them from sinking to the bottom and becoming harder to clean. A quick skim can reduce the workload of your pool’s filtration system and keep your water looking clearer.
2. Monitoring Water Level and Chemicals
High temperatures and frequent use can cause evaporation and chemical fluctuation. Check the water level to ensure it’s within the recommended range. Also, test chlorine and pH levels daily—especially during peak usage or hot weather. You can use test strips or a digital testing kit for accuracy.
3. Running the Filtration System
Depending on your climate and pool usage, running your filter for 8–12 hours a day is a good start. In hotter weather or with more swimmers, you might need to increase this to ensure proper circulation and filtration.
Weekly Pool Maintenance Tasks
Most pool owners can handle the following important maintenance tasks once a week. These routines form the backbone of healthy pool operation and help prevent issues like algae buildup, cloudy water, and poor circulation.
1. Vacuuming the Pool Floor
Even with a skimmer and filter, some debris will settle on the bottom of the pool. Vacuuming once a week helps maintain cleanliness and reduce strain on your filter system.
2. Brushing the Pool Walls and Tiles
Brushing prevents algae buildup, especially in corners and along tile lines. Using a nylon or stainless-steel brush (depending on your pool surface) once a week can make a huge difference in water quality.
3. Checking Chemical Levels in Depth
While a quick check of chlorine and pH levels should happen daily, a more thorough test should be conducted weekly. Test for:
- Chlorine levels (1–3 ppm)
- pH levels (7.4–7.6)
- Total alkalinity (80–120 ppm)
- Calcium hardness (200–400 ppm for concrete pools, 150–250 ppm for vinyl or fiberglass)
Adjust chemical levels accordingly based on the test results. Maintaining proper chemical balance ensures swimmer comfort and reduces wear on pool equipment.
4. Inspecting the Pool Filter
Inspect your filter (sand, cartridge, or DE) weekly. Check for pressure changes (especially in DE and sand filters), signs of clogging, or leaks. This early detection can prevent bigger problems.
Monthly Pool Maintenance Tasks
Month-long intervals allow pool owners to perform deeper cleaning and maintenance that may not be required every week but is essential for long-term efficiency and safety.
1. Deep Cleaning or Replacing Filters
Depending on your filter type:
| Filter Type | Recommended Cleaning Frequency | Filter Replacement Frequency |
|---|---|---|
| Cartridge Filter | Monthly cleaning | Every 1–3 years |
| Sand Filter | Monthly visual inspection | Sand replacement every 5–7 years |
| DE Filter | Monthly backwashing and inspection | Grid inspection/cleaning every 6–12 months |
2. Checking and Tightening Pool Equipment
Monthly, inspect pool equipment like the pump, motor, and heater. Tighten loose bolts, clean off dust and debris, and check for unusual vibrations or noises that may indicate problems.
3. Shocking the Pool
Even with regular chlorine addition, some organic contaminants can remain. Pool shock (super-chlorination) is a monthly necessity, or more frequently in high-use periods. Shocking oxidizes contaminants and restores optimal chlorine levels.
4. Inspecting Pool Lighting and Electrical Systems
If your pool has underwater lighting, inspect the lights and covers monthly for cracks, flickering, or corrosion. Electrical connections should be sealed and functioning properly to prevent safety hazards.
Quarterly and Seasonal Pool Maintenance
Many critical maintenance tasks need attention only once every few months, especially in regions with distinct seasons.
1. Comprehensive Water Chemistry Assessment
While weekly tests measure basic levels, a quarterly complete chemical assessment provides a broader picture. You might want to take a water sample to a local pool store for a full analysis of metals, stabilizers, and other trace chemicals.
2. Draining and Refilling Part of the Pool Water
High mineral content or chemical buildup may necessitate partially draining and refilling the pool every 3–6 months. This helps maintain optimal chemical balance and prevents scaling on tile surfaces.
3. Winterization Procedures
For areas where water freezes, winterizing your pool before temperatures drop below 32°F (0°C) is critical. This includes:
- Balancing water chemistry
- Lowering the water level (for in-ground pools)
- Draining water from pipes and pumps
- Adding winterizing chemicals
- Installing a winter pool cover
4. Spring Start-Up Procedures
In early spring, perform a start-up maintenance schedule to prepare the pool for usage. Tasks may include:
- Removing and cleaning the pool cover
- Refilling water lost during winter
- Checking for damage or structural issues
- Restarting and testing all pool equipment
- Rebalancing the pool chemistry
Different Pool Types and How They Affect Maintenance Frequency
The type of pool you have significantly affects how often various maintenance tasks should be performed.
In-Ground vs. Above-Ground Pools
In-ground pools generally require more stable maintenance routines since they’re integrated into the landscape and often larger in size. Above-ground pools require more frequent attention to the bottom and walls because they can be more susceptible to algae and scum lines.
Fiberglass, Concrete, and Vinyl Pool Surfaces
Each surface type has its sensitivities:
| Pool Surface | Brushing Frequency | Special Considerations |
|---|---|---|
| Concrete (Plaster) | Twice weekly | Algae-prone; requires careful pH maintenance |
| Vinyl | Once weekly | Avoid abrasive brushes to prevent tears |
| Fiberglass | Once weekly | Less algae-prone but harder to repair if scratched |
Saltwater vs. Chlorine Pools
Saltwater pools produce chlorine through a generator, so they’re less reliant on manually adding chlorine. However, they require regular inspection of salt levels, pH, and the salt cell itself. Saltwater pool owners should inspect their salt cell monthly and clean it every 3 months as needed.
Factors That Influence Your Pool Maintenance Schedule
While general guidelines exist, your personal schedule may vary depending on several factors.
1. Usage Frequency
Pools that receive daily use from multiple swimmers—especially young children—need more frequent maintenance. Chemical balance, filter cleaning, and vacuuming should be increased accordingly.
2. Weather and Climate
Hot climates increase evaporation and chlorine demand, while rainy areas may introduce debris and disrupt pH balance. In hotter areas, some pool owners run filtration systems for 10–14 hours daily during summer.
3. Location and Exposure
Pools surrounded by trees or located in windy areas will face more leaf and debris challenges. These pools may need daily skimming and more frequent vacuuming.
4. Presence of a Pool Cover
A properly used pool cover can reduce debris, evaporation, and chemical loss by up to 60%, reducing maintenance frequency. Even a basic cover used at night or on off-days can significantly cut cleaning work.

How often should I check the chemical levels in my pool?
Maintaining proper chemical levels is key to keeping your pool water safe and balanced. For most residential pools, it’s recommended to test the water at least two to three times per week. This includes checking chlorine, pH, alkalinity, and calcium hardness levels. During periods of heavy use or extreme weather conditions, such as heatwaves or heavy rain, you may need to test more frequently to ensure the water remains safe and clear.
In addition to regular testing, it’s important to understand how different chemicals interact and the ideal ranges for each. Chlorine levels should usually be maintained between 1 and 3 parts per million (ppm), while pH levels should stay between 7.4 and 7.6 for optimal swimmer comfort and sanitizer efficiency. Keeping a consistent testing schedule and making adjustments as needed will help you avoid algae growth, cloudy water, and irritation for swimmers.
How frequently should I clean my pool filter?
The frequency of filter cleaning largely depends on the type of filter you have — sand, cartridge, or diatomaceous earth (DE). As a general rule, sand filters should be backwashed every few weeks, or when the pressure gauge reads 8–10 psi above the clean pressure. Cartridge filters typically need cleaning every 6 months, or sooner if they look visibly dirty or are reducing water flow.
Regular maintenance of your pool filter ensures efficient water circulation and filtration, which is fundamental to overall pool health. If you notice reduced water flow, longer filter run times, or dirty water despite good chemical balance, it may be time to clean or replace your filter. Proper filter care can extend its life and reduce the burden on your pool’s chemical system.
Is it necessary to drain and refill my pool regularly?
Draining and refilling your pool is not required on a regular basis for most pools, but it may be necessary every few years depending on water quality and chemical balance. Over time, total dissolved solids (TDS) can accumulate in the water, making it harder to maintain proper chemistry. If your water becomes cloudy, difficult to balance, or has a salty feel, it may be time to partially or fully drain and refill the pool.
Before draining, it’s important to consider your local water regulations and consult a pool professional, especially for in-ground pools. Draining improperly can damage the structure and lead to costly repairs. Additionally, consider using a metal-free water source when refilling to avoid staining and scaling. If you’re uncertain, a water test can determine if draining is necessary based on TDS, calcium hardness, and other parameters.

Should I run my pool pump every day?
Yes, your pool pump should run daily to ensure proper circulation and filtration of the pool water. The exact number of hours depends on factors such as pool size, pump speed, and climate. A general guideline is to run the pump for about 8 to 12 hours a day during the swimming season to allow for a full turnover of the water — meaning all the water in the pool passes through the filter at least once.
During cooler months or periods of low use, you can reduce the pump runtime, but should still run it enough to maintain water clarity and circulation. In areas with extreme heat or high bather loads, you may need to run the pump longer each day to maintain balance. Regular pump operation supports chemical efficiency and keeps your pool in optimal condition, reducing the likelihood of issues like algae blooms.

What signs indicate my pool needs immediate maintenance?
Cloudy or discolored water is one of the most obvious signs that your pool requires immediate attention. This may stem from chemical imbalance, poor filtration, or the beginning of an algae bloom. Additionally, if you notice a strong chlorine smell, it might be due to chloramines forming from contaminants in the water, rather than an overabundance of chlorine. These are signals that testing and adjustment are needed right away.
Other warning signs include equipment malfunctions, such as a noisy pump, low water flow, or heater issues. Visible algae spots, a sudden drop in chlorine levels, or eye and skin irritation among swimmers are also triggers for urgent maintenance actions. If any of these occur, it’s important to address the issue promptly by testing the water, cleaning the pool, ensuring proper circulation, and, if necessary, contacting a professional for further assistance.
